#310935 Hex color

#310935

The hexadecimal color code #310935 corresponds to the code RGB( 49, 9, 53 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,19 level), green (at 0,04 level) and blue (at 0,21 level). Its brightness is 12% and its saturation is 70%. It is composed of red at 44%, green at 8% and blue at 47%.
